… Analysis of i-PP made by Ziegler Natta Catalyst

• 13 C NMR analysis shows:

Polymer Synthesis CHEM 421 … m m m m m m m r r m m m m m m m m

• once an error occurs, corrected by the chirality of the fixed catalyst site • At the pentad level mmmm high concentration three weak signals mmmr : mmrr : mrrm 2 : 2 : 1

… Analysis of i-PP made by Ziegler Natta Catalyst Polymer Synthesis CHEM 421

• 13 C NMR analysis shows:

… m m m m m m m r r m m m m m m m m Enantiomorphic Site Control … m m m m m m m r m m m m m m m m m Chain - end Control …
